Built Around the Shift Close, Not a Generic Till

A fuel station lives or dies by the shift close. Opening and closing nozzle meter readings, tank dip measurements, test returns, cash collected, card and wallet settlements, credit slips and lubricant sales all have to agree — and when they do not, someone has to find the gap before the next shift starts. Our petrol pump ERP does that arithmetic for you the moment readings are entered.

Every nozzle is mapped to a tank and a product, every tank to a purchase price, so gross margin per litre is known in real time rather than at month end. Attendants get one simple entry screen, managers get variance flags, and owners get a live dashboard of sales, stock and receivables across every station they run — cloud or on-premise, on desktop or phone.

How It Works

From Meter Reading to Margin, Automatically

Every step your shift supervisor already performs — digitised, cross-checked and posted the moment it is entered.

The shift close that balances itself

At the start of a shift, the system carries forward every nozzle's closing reading as the new opening. The attendant or supervisor enters closing meters, test returns and the cash, card and wallet collections. The ERP computes litres sold per nozzle, values them at the current selling rate, applies credit slips against customer accounts and shows the cash that should be in the drawer against the cash that actually is. A short shift is flagged immediately, with the exact nozzle and amount, instead of surfacing as a mystery in the monthly accounts.

Tank stock you can trust

Book stock is maintained continuously from decantation receipts and nozzle sales, and reconciled against physical dip readings whenever they are taken. The system separates normal evaporation from meter drift and from genuine shortage by comparing patterns across shifts and tanks, so a failing meter or a leaking line shows up as a trend rather than a one-off argument. Tanker receipts record density and temperature so landed cost per litre is accurate, and low-stock thresholds trigger reorder alerts before a nozzle runs dry.

Credit that gets recovered

Fleet accounts, corporate customers and local credit slips are all posted to party ledgers as the shift closes. Each account carries a credit limit the system enforces at the pump, an ageing profile the recovery team works from, and a statement any customer can be sent on demand. Automated reminders go out by SMS, WhatsApp or email on your schedule, and owners see total receivables and the oldest balances on the dashboard rather than in a ledger book.

A single station is normally live within 2–4 weeks, covering tank and nozzle mapping, opening stock, credit customer setup, staff training and a short parallel run alongside your existing registers. Multi-station networks take 4–8 weeks depending on how many sites and how much history you want migrated.

Yes, where the dispensers support it. We integrate with automation controllers and pump-management units to pull meter totals directly; where a station has older mechanical dispensers, readings are entered manually on a fast, single-screen form with built-in sanity checks so an impossible reading cannot be saved.

Price revisions are recorded with a date and time, and sales are valued against the rate in force at the moment of the reading. If a price changes during an open shift, the system splits the litres at the changeover point so revenue and margin stay accurate, and the price-change log doubles as an audit record.

Yes. Non-fuel retail runs as a full inventory module with its own purchase, stock, pricing and margin reporting, including barcode scanning at the counter. Fuel and non-fuel results are reported separately and consolidated, so you can see which side of the business is actually earning.

Yes. Multi-station operators get a consolidated panel showing litres, revenue, margin, tank stock and receivables for every site, with the ability to drill into a single station, shift or nozzle. Users can be restricted to their own station while owners and regional managers see everything.
